Rakuten Group, Inc. is the largest e-commerce company in Japan, and the third-largest e-commerce marketplace company worldwide, with over 1.5 billion registered users worldwide. The Rakuten brand is recognized worldwide for its leadership and innovation, and provides a variety of consumer and business-focused services including e-commerce, e-reading, travel, banking, securities, credit card, e-money, portal and media, online marketing and professional sports. The company is expanding globally and currently has operations throughout Asia, Western Europe, and the Americas.

Rakuten Viki, a part of Rakuten USA, is the premier global entertainment streaming site where millions of people discover and consume primetime shows and movies subtitled in more than 200 languages, by our community of fans. With billions of videos viewed and more than 1 billion words translated, Viki brings Asian entertainment to fans everywhere.
